How does a mechanical wave move its medium?

A mechanical wave moves its medium by transferring energy through the vibration or oscillation of particles in the medium. As one particle moves, it collides with neighboring particles, transferring energy and causing them to also move in a wave-like pattern. This transfer of energy continues through the medium, allowing the wave to propagate.


Does a transverse wave move a medium?

Yes, a transverse wave does move the medium. In a transverse wave, the oscillations of the particles in the medium are perpendicular to the direction in which the wave is moving. This motion of the particles transmits the energy of the wave through the medium.

What is a substance in which a wave moves?

A medium is a substance through which a wave can move. This medium can be solid, liquid, or gas. The wave causes the particles of the medium to vibrate and transfer energy.

How does a transverse wave move through a medium?

In a transverse wave, the particles of the medium vibrate perpendicular to the direction of the wave's propagation. Each particle moves up and down (or side to side), passing its energy to neighboring particles, creating a wave-like motion that moves through the medium.


In which type of wave do the particles in a medium move perpendicular to the direction that the wave moves?

Transverse waves are the type of waves in which the particles of the medium move perpendicular to the direction that the wave moves. This means that the oscillation of the particles is at right angles to the direction of energy transfer. Examples of transverse waves include light waves, water waves, and electromagnetic waves.


What are the motion of the particles like inside the medium of a transverse wave?

In a transverse wave, particles move perpendicular to the direction of wave propagation. As the wave passes through the medium, particles oscillate up and down or side to side in a wave-like motion. This motion transfers energy through the medium without causing the particles to permanently move in the direction of the wave.

What happens to particles in a medium when a rarefaction moves through them?

During a rarefaction, the particles in the medium move farther apart from each other, resulting in a decrease in pressure and density in that region. This causes the medium to become less dense and create a lower pressure wave.
